Middleham Way, Eastbourne house prices — your questions

What is the average house price in Middleham Way, Eastbourne?

Homes in Middleham Way, Eastbourne have a median sold price of £140,620 — the middle of 48 recorded transactions.

What is the price range of homes sold in Middleham Way, Eastbourne?

Recorded sales in Middleham Way, Eastbourne range from £65,000 to £380,000. The range includes flats and large detached homes alike.

Have house prices in Middleham Way, Eastbourne risen?

Over the past decade prices in Middleham Way, Eastbourne are +50% in cash terms but +5% once adjusted for inflation using ONS CPIH — the gap between the two is the real story.

How much is a house per square metre in Middleham Way, Eastbourne?

In Middleham Way, Eastbourne the median price is £2,287 per square metre, from 19 sales matched to an EPC floor-area record.

How up to date is this data?

HM Land Registry publishes Price Paid Data monthly. The most recent sale recorded in Middleham Way, Eastbourne was 22 September 2025.
